USN-6391-2: CUPS vulnerability

USN-6391-1 fixed a vulnerability in CUPS. This update provides the corresponding update for Ubuntu 16.04 LTS and Ubuntu 18.04 LTS. Original advisory details: It was discovered that CUPS incorrectly parsed certain Postscript objects. If a user or automated system were tricked into printing a specially crafted document, a remote attacker could use this issue to cause CUPS to crash, resulting in a denial of service, or possibly execute arbitrary code.
